ThreeCorners - 2014-12-13 1:38 PM We did surgery one one for OCD lesions in his stifle. The lesions were REALLY bad and went on and on forever all through the joint. The outcome wasnt good. Total cost start to finish was right at $6000. That included all including hospital stay. I *believe* the prognosis with hocks is much better then with stifles and it depends on how extensive the lesions are but your vet can guide you better.
